我想从一个仓库中挑选多个提交到另一个仓库。我按照这篇Stack Overflow帖子提供的说明进行操作: /path/to/2 $ git --git-dir=/path/to/1/.git format-patch --stdout sha1^..sha1 | git am -3 接下...
在将主分支合并到一个分支时,是否有避免pom.xml版本标签冲突的方法?我有相当多的pom文件(80个),它们都有相同的版本,但与主分支中的版本不同。仅为版本标签执行80次git mergetool非常费力和耗时。
一个月前,GitHub在Web界面上添加了一个功能来解决合并冲突,但它只适用于“简单”的合并冲突: 没有冲突 简单的冲突 复杂冲突 在介绍新功能的博客文章中,GitHub提到竞争性行更改,这些更改从相对简单到非常复杂不等。 什么样的冲突被认为太复杂,在Web编辑器中无法解决?
我该如何让KDiff3自动进行三方合并,且不显示用户界面?最好能够在成功时返回成功代码,在需要手动合并时返回错误代码。我已经阅读了相关内容,但似乎以下方法并不能实现: "c:\Program Files\KDiff3\kdiff3.exe" --auto base.txt src.txt t...
背景: 我认为这是一个简单的场景。我已经在本地提交了更改,现在我想将远程分支(领先于我)上的内容合并到本地的工作目录中。 git branch -vv --list --all 的输出如下: master 79d9d4e [origin/master: ...
difftool有一个非常用户友好的选项,可以查看差异。这就是--dir-diff选项——允许您任意浏览两个目录。 git mergetool具有非常笨拙和不友好的用户界面。解决合并冲突必须按照Git给出的严格顺序进行。 是否有设置类似的选项的可能性?$ git difftool --dir-...
我是一名有用的助手,可以为您翻译文本。 我一直遇到以下问题,我想知道是否存在使用现有git命令的简单解决方案,或者是否需要编写自定义合并驱动程序。 这里有一个示例来说明我的问题:假设我的存储库的master分支具有以下文件: $ cat animal.hpp #include <...
我按照这些说明合并 Git 笔记。我克隆了一个仓库,将笔记引用添加到提交记录中 (refs/notes/commits)。当我推送时,中央仓库会拒绝它,因为它不是快进式的——因为已经有了该提交对象的 refs/notes/commits。因此为了合并远程笔记引用到我的本地笔记引用中, $ g...
我有两个git分支,develop和redesign,需要合并。我有一个名为library的子模块,其中它的更新正在被develop跟踪。当我运行'git merge'时,它会说library已经被双方修改,尽管我没有触及library子模块。当我在VS Code中点击library以查看冲突...